3.5 | Hydrogen technologies<br />

The first hydrogen-propelled bus <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> <strong>Czech</strong> Republic is be<strong>in</strong>g developed<br />

at Škoda Electric a.s. <strong>in</strong> cooperation with foreign partners. Its concept is based on<br />

trolley buses produced by <strong>the</strong> same manufacturer. The ma<strong>in</strong> power source is a fuel<br />

cell with secondary traction batteries <strong>and</strong> ultra-capacitors 6 . Hydrogen is stored<br />

on <strong>the</strong> vehicle’s roof <strong>in</strong> high-pressure conta<strong>in</strong>ers. A control system allows for energy<br />

recovery <strong>in</strong> secondary resources <strong>and</strong> its reuse dur<strong>in</strong>g acceleration. Board <strong>in</strong>dicators<br />

will also <strong>in</strong>clude a presentation for passengers that will provide an easy-to-underst<strong>and</strong><br />

explanation of <strong>the</strong> function of <strong>in</strong>dividual components <strong>and</strong> at <strong>the</strong> same time will display<br />

<strong>the</strong> <strong>in</strong>stant <strong>and</strong> overall sav<strong>in</strong>gs of pollutant emissions. The bus will be operated with<strong>in</strong><br />

<strong>the</strong> public mass transport system <strong>in</strong> Neratovice, where <strong>the</strong> first <strong>Czech</strong> hydrogen<br />

fill<strong>in</strong>g station will be put <strong>in</strong>to operation for this purpose. The ma<strong>in</strong> partner is L<strong>in</strong>de<br />

Gas a.s., which will provide fuel supplies <strong>in</strong> <strong>the</strong> future.<br />

Use of hydrogen drives means almost zero gas emissions. For example, a twelvecyl<strong>in</strong>der<br />

eng<strong>in</strong>e <strong>in</strong> a BMW Hydrogen 7 vehicle, which allows for <strong>the</strong> combustion of<br />

hydrogen <strong>and</strong> petrol, produces only 5.2 grams of CO 2 per kilometre if fuelled by<br />

hydrogen.<br />

The use of hydrogen drives currently has many technical problems start<strong>in</strong>g with <strong>the</strong><br />

need to liquidize hydrogen <strong>and</strong> keep it <strong>in</strong> liquid state. In <strong>the</strong> <strong>Czech</strong> Republic, <strong>the</strong> gradual<br />

expansion of <strong>the</strong> use of hydrogen drives is planned over <strong>the</strong> long-term. As with o<strong>the</strong>r<br />

alternative fuels, legislative support, <strong>the</strong> selection of vehicles <strong>and</strong> <strong>the</strong> establishment of<br />

sufficient <strong>in</strong>frastructure is necessary.<br />
